Grilled Potatoes with Chive Sauce
Ingredients
- 5 medium red potatoes sliced into 1/4 inch slices
- 1/3 cup mayonnaise
- 1/3 cup sour cream
- 2 Tbsp minced chives plus more for garnish
- 1/4 tsp kosher salt plus a pinch more
- 1/4 tsp pepper
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
Instructions
- Place sliced potatoes in pot and cover with water. Bring to a boil and cook just until fork tender, 3-4 minutes. Drain.
- In a bowl,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, chives, salt, pepper and garlic powder. Mix well.
- Preheat grill.
- Reserve 1/4 cup of chive sauce. Dip boiled potatoes into remaining chive sauce, coat completely. Repeat until all potatoes are coated.
- Place potatoes on the grill and cook until browned and tender.
- Transfer to a plate. Sprinkle with kosher salt. Place a dollop of remaining chive sauce on each of the potatoes. Garnish with chopped chives. Serve.
